γλώσσες προγραμματισμού υψηλού επιπέδου προσεγγίζουν την ανθρώπινη γλώσσα σε σύνταξη και είναι , ως εκ τούτου , πιο εύκολο για τους ανθρώπους να χρησιμοποιούν . Η απόσταση από την γλώσσα μηχανής κάνει προγράμματα υψηλού επιπέδου γλώσσα πιο εύκολο να γράψει , και υπάρχει λιγότερο από μια απαίτηση τεχνική ικανότητα για ένα τέτοιο προγραμματιστή . BASIC , μια δημοφιλής γλώσσα αρχή , είναι ένα παράδειγμα μιας γλώσσας υψηλού επιπέδου . Το όνομα είναι πραγματικά ένα αρκτικόλεξο που ξεχωρίζει για το " All- στόχο Συμβολική Οδηγίες κώδικα για αρχάριους . " COBOL είναι μια υψηλού επιπέδου γλώσσα που χρησιμοποιείται στον κόσμο των επιχειρήσεων , και την εγγύτητα της στην αγγλική επιτρέπει λιγότερα τεχνικά ειδικευμένο προσωπικό για να γράψει τα προγράμματα COBOL . Αυτό έχει ως αποτέλεσμα μια τεράστια εξοικονόμηση κόστους για μια εταιρεία που χρησιμοποιεί COBOL . Ένα μειονέκτημα αυτών των γλωσσών είναι ότι παρέχουν συνήθως μόνο απλό κείμενο και γραφικά , δεδομένου ότι είναι σε θέση να παράγει τα γραφικά γλώσσες χαμηλότερου επιπέδου .
Εικόνων Μέσου Επιπέδου
Η
Μέσης οι γλώσσες - επίπεδο έχουν αναπτυχθεί τα τελευταία χρόνια για να καλύψει το κενό μεταξύ των γλωσσών υψηλού και χαμηλού επιπέδου . Πολλές από αυτές τις γλώσσες εμπίπτουν στην κατηγορία " object- oriented" , και ο κατάλογος περιλαμβάνει τέτοιες γλώσσες όπως C # , C + + και Java . Οι γλώσσες αυτές είναι χρήσιμες για την ανάπτυξη γραφικών διεπαφών χρήστη που τρέχουν σε προσωπικούς υπολογιστές , παρέχοντας ένα "front end " για τις εφαρμογές κληρονομιά mainframe που συνδέεστε. Αυτό βοηθά τον προγραμματιστή να «βάλει ένα όμορφο πρόσωπο " σε μια πρώην « πράσινη οθόνη » εφαρμογή , η οποία μπορεί να αποτελέσει ανταγωνιστικό πλεονέκτημα για ένα προϊόν λογισμικού . Μεσαίου επιπέδου γλώσσα προγραμματιστές τείνουν να είναι κάπως πιο τεχνικά προσόντα από προγραμματιστές υψηλού επιπέδου και συνήθως πληρώνονται περισσότερο.
Η Low Level
Η
χαμηλού επιπέδου γλώσσες είναι πιο μακριά από την ανθρώπινη γλώσσα και δεν είναι εύκολο να διαβαστεί με μια ματιά . Γλώσσες, όπως Assembler , απαιτούν υψηλά εξειδικευμένους τεχνικούς ανθρώπους , με αποτέλεσμα υψηλότερο κόστος για τον εργοδότη . Η κρυπτικό χαρακτήρα της σύνταξης μπορεί επίσης να προκαλέσει μεγαλύτερους χρόνους αντιμετώπιση , ανάλογα με το επίπεδο δεξιοτήτων του τεχνίτη . Προσωπικός υπολογιστής προγράμματα σε γλώσσα assembly μπορεί να παράγει εκπληκτικά γραφικά , αλλά τα προγράμματα σε γλώσσα assembly mainframe συνήθως χρησιμοποιούνται ως βοηθητικά προγράμματα , σπάνια παράγουν οποιοδήποτε προϊόν σε όλα .
Εικόνων Machine Language
Η
γλώσσα μηχανής είναι η γλώσσα χαμηλότερο επίπεδο , που αποτελείται από 1 και 0 οργανώνονται σε ομάδες των οκτώ για να σχηματίσουν διάφορους χαρακτήρες . Κάθε 1 ή 0 είναι ένα « bit " και 8 bits σχηματίζουν ένα "byte ". Ήταν η δυσκολία στον προγραμματισμό νωρίς υπολογιστές που χρησιμοποιούν γλώσσα μηχανής που επέβαλαν την εξέλιξη των γλωσσών προγραμματισμού . Προγράμματα που είναι γραμμένα στις γλώσσες που εμπίπτουν στις κατηγορίες που αναφέρονται παραπάνω είναι τυπικά « καταρτίζονται » σε γλώσσα μηχανής , έτσι ώστε ο υπολογιστής μπορεί να τα διαβάσει . Οι προγραμματιστές που μπορούν να διαβάσουν και να κατανοήσουν τη γλώσσα μηχανής είναι πολύ καλά καταρτισμένοι , και εντολή υψηλούς μισθούς .
Η
εικόνων
Πνευματικά δικαιώματα © Γνώση Υπολογιστών Όλα τα δικαιώματα κατοχυρωμένα